## Fan-out Backpressure — Onboarding Note

Signalbridge applies backpressure at the notification fan-out stage: queues cap at 50k messages, producers receive 429s beyond that. No silent drops; overflow is journaled and replayed. Rate limits are per-tenant and enforced at the edge. Replay jobs run from signed snapshots only, and each snapshot is verified against the key below.

release key, taduf-yajef: bky13_uGiieNoy5KKUY

## Migration Step 4: DiffLens Large-File Mode

Before cutting the release, switch DiffLens to chunked rendering for files over 50 MB. The old streaming renderer is removed in 3.0; builds referencing it will fail. Update the viewer pool size on each render node, then restart the diffd workers in order (canary first, then the Varnholt cluster). Verify a 200 MB fixture renders under ten seconds. Apply the following configuration values on every render node.

deployment values, kadug-fawip:
[fenath]
port = 9200
region = north-3
host = fenath.lumicworks.corp
timeout_ms = 250
retries = 7

LEADERSHIP REVIEW BRIEFING — Pricing

Legacy customers on Vantrix Core plans move to current rates effective next quarter. Average uplift: 12%. Churn risk flagged for 40 accounts; retention offers approved for top 15 by revenue. Sales leads must complete outreach scripts before notices go out. Escalations route through Dalia Merrow. Rationale for the timing is summarized in the note below.

board note of kadug-tawig: Only 5 of the 100 pilot accounts renewed Oliath, so a churn review is set for April 15.